Lines Matching refs:bridge

57 	struct drm_bridge bridge;  member
72 bridge_to_ps8622(struct drm_bridge *bridge) in bridge_to_ps8622() argument
74 return container_of(bridge, struct ps8622_bridge, bridge); in bridge_to_ps8622()
362 static void ps8622_pre_enable(struct drm_bridge *bridge) in ps8622_pre_enable() argument
364 struct ps8622_bridge *ps8622 = bridge_to_ps8622(bridge); in ps8622_pre_enable()
412 static void ps8622_enable(struct drm_bridge *bridge) in ps8622_enable() argument
414 struct ps8622_bridge *ps8622 = bridge_to_ps8622(bridge); in ps8622_enable()
422 static void ps8622_disable(struct drm_bridge *bridge) in ps8622_disable() argument
424 struct ps8622_bridge *ps8622 = bridge_to_ps8622(bridge); in ps8622_disable()
433 static void ps8622_post_disable(struct drm_bridge *bridge) in ps8622_post_disable() argument
435 struct ps8622_bridge *ps8622 = bridge_to_ps8622(bridge); in ps8622_post_disable()
483 return ps8622->bridge.encoder; in ps8622_best_encoder()
512 static int ps8622_attach(struct drm_bridge *bridge) in ps8622_attach() argument
514 struct ps8622_bridge *ps8622 = bridge_to_ps8622(bridge); in ps8622_attach()
517 if (!bridge->encoder) { in ps8622_attach()
523 ret = drm_connector_init(bridge->dev, &ps8622->connector, in ps8622_attach()
533 bridge->encoder); in ps8622_attach()
632 ps8622->bridge.funcs = &ps8622_bridge_funcs; in ps8622_probe()
633 ps8622->bridge.of_node = dev->of_node; in ps8622_probe()
634 ret = drm_bridge_add(&ps8622->bridge); in ps8622_probe()
652 drm_bridge_remove(&ps8622->bridge); in ps8622_remove()